Abstract
Tris(1-phenyl-κC 1 -pyrazolato-κN 2 )iridium (Ir(ppz) 3 ) was prepared and its luminescence properties were investigated for the application to organic light-emitting devices (OLEDs). The photoluminescence (PL) spectra of Ir(ppz) 3 in dichloromethane showed a peak at 437 nm at room temperature. The luminescent lifetime of an Ir(ppz) 3 film doped in CBP was found to be 218 ns, which indicated that its emission is phosphorescent. OLEDs were fabricated with doped films of Ir(ppz) 3 in several hosts, and the electroluminescence (EL) peak was observed at 450 nm. The luminance of OLEDs was pure blue, with the CIE coordinates of x = 0.158, y = 0.139 at 100 cd/m 2 , but luminous efficiencies were low since the LUMO of Ir(ppz) 3 is higher than those of the hosts used.
